How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- adjacent property owners had no right to denial of neighbor's building permit where municipal code vested significant discretion in planning commission to approve or deny permit
- \[The erux of our examination is not compliance with or violation of the prescribed procedure; rather it is determining whether Respondents had a preexisting entitlement which gives rise to constitutional due process guarantees....\
- “[T]here can be no property right in mere procedure,” and a governmental body’s failure to comply with its own procedural requirements “does not create a violation of constitutional proportions.”
